WebThe speed of propagation vw is the distance the wave travels in a given time, which is one wavelength in a time of one period. In equation form, it is written as. v w = f λ. From this relationship, we see that in a medium where vw is constant, the higher the frequency, the smaller the wavelength. See Figure 13.8. WebSo, the velocity of light relative to the train is 3 x 10 8 m/s. If we like to calculate the speed of light relative to the man inside the train, we would say 280 + 3 x 10 8 = 3,00,000,280 m/s. But it is not valid. The speed of light relative to the man inside the train is still 3 x 10 8 as per Einstein’s theory of relativity. WebIn physics, angular velocity or rotational velocity (ω or Ω), also known as angular frequency vector, is a pseudovector representation of how fast the angular position or orientation of an object changes with time (i.e. how quickly an object rotates or revolves relative to a point or axis).
